DIRECT LEAST SQUARE ROBUST ESTIMATION METHOD FOR ELLIPSE FITTING

Abstract:Tunnel cross section deformation ellipse reflects the deformation of tunnel segment under external load. The spatial geometry parameters of the deformation ellipse can be calculated through accurate spatial ellipse fitting. The algorithm for direct least square ellipse fitting based on robust estimation is introduced, which integrates the gross error detecting by robust estimation and conic parameter constraint of ellipse. The algorithm is implemented in a Matlab program, and is validated by a set of real surveying data of Shanghai Yangtze River Tunnel. The fitting result shows that the algorithm increases the accuracy and the efficiency in gross error detecting.
